UFC Philadelphia: Maryna Moroz really doesn’t want to fight at strawweight again

nt"

COCONUT CREEK, Fla. – For Maryna Moroz, moving up to the flyweight division was a necessity.

After six UFC fights, she realized she no longer wanted to make the trip to 115 pounds.

“If they said to me, let’s drop to 115 again, I would say, ‘No, please!’ It’s hard,” Moroz told MMA Junkie in advance of her meeting with former LFA champ Sabina Mazo at UFC on ESPN 2.

Now on the cusp of her debut at 125 pounds, Moroz can already see the advantages of fighting heavier. For one, she’s still taller than many of her colleagues.

But mostly, the advantage is in the way she feels before a fight.

“More energy,” she said. “I can eat. Everything. And I’m ready to fight. I want to fight because for one year, I didn’t have a fight. I’m happy to come back to the octagon.

“I want to win. This fight, I need for me.”
